Description
The LE6920MPS-B is Colt’s ready-to-run M4 carbine for shooters who want a professional-grade platform without spending time or money building one from components. It draws directly on the same design Colt supplies to military and law enforcement, which means the tolerances, materials, and gas system geometry are proven under sustained use rather than optimized for marketing photos.
The barrel is machined from 4150 chrome-moly vanadium steel with a chrome-lined bore. Chrome lining extends service life under heat and resists corrosion from humidity and residue, making it a practical choice for a rifle that sees regular range work. The 1:7 twist rate stabilizes heavier projectiles — bullets in the 62- to 77-grain range that shorter twists handle poorly — without meaningfully degrading performance with lighter 55-grain ammunition, so you are not locked into a single load.
Colt paired the rifle with a complete suite of Magpul MOE SL furniture: SL handguards, SL carbine stock, SL pistol grip, and MOE vertical grip. The SL stock is slimmer in profile than the standard MOE stock and sits closer to the receiver, which tends to suit shooters wearing body armor or shooting in confined positions. The Magpul MBUS flip sight rides the top rail and folds flat when a primary optic is mounted, adding a credible backup option without adding permanent height to the sight line.
Receivers are machined from 7075-T6 aluminum and finished in black hardcoat anodize. The rifle ships with one 30-round magazine and is chambered to accept both .223 Remington and 5.56 NATO ammunition.
